Artist of the Week 1/3/2018

It has been a tradition in the FMS Art Room to have a day of free exploration of various crafts on the week before the holiday break since the days when I shared my responsibilities at FMS with WCS teacher Laura Devin. This allows students to create gifts and cards for their family and/or create art in a less structured way, and in interest areas of their choice. It is a fun and sometimes hectic day, and each student must do their part to exercise patience, share resources, and advocate for their needs, both for materials and my assistance. There truly were so many awesome art works created this week. Please see examples here. I may have said to more than one student that I was so impressed that they may be the new years first Artist of the Week. When the dust settled and the art room was put back together I looked through the photos I took of students work. I thought about originality, craftsmanship, the ability to work well with others, and work independently. I chose to recognize Charles T. in Ms. Phippen’s 4th Grade for his boat, complete with sail and sailor, that really floats (we tested it in the sink)! Nice work!
